Job Description:
We are seeking a dedicated System/Network Administrator to join our IT team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for maintaining the integrity, availability, and security of classified Windows systems and network infrastructure. This role involves a blend of system administration, network management, project coordination, vulnerability management, system hardening, and desktop/software support.
Essential Functions:
- Administer and maintain Microsoft Windows servers, client systems, backup systems, network infrastructure, and databases.
- Provide end user desktop support for systems and applications at the local site and across the classified WAN.
- Build, configure, and maintain physical and virtual Windows servers in support of program requirements.
- Perform regular system updates, patching, and hardening activities to reduce vulnerabilities and ensure compliance with applicable standards.
- Develop and maintain scripts and automation tools to streamline deployment and improve operational efficiency.
- Collaborate with engineering teams to understand program requirements and deliver effective technical solutions.
- Communicate complex technical issues, risks, and recommendations clearly to management and non-technical stakeholders.
